Abstract (EN)
The Global Financial Crisis of 2008 has revealed serious problems on the financial stability and macroeconomic stability. Because conventional monetary policies could not alone overcome these problems, it has brought along the use of alternative policy instruments. In this context, the use of macro-prudential policies in the post-crisis period has been an important milestone in terms of macro-economic policies. Starting from such a transformation in the macroeconomic policies, this study aims to determine the effectivness of macro-prudential policies, which were commonly used in many countries after the crisis, in providing financial and macroeconomic stability in Turkey. In line with this purpose, a New Keynesian DSGE model, which is designed to contain a macro-prudential policy tool, is estimated by using Bayesian techniques for Turkish economy. Quarterly data for seven variables used in this study covers the period between 2003 and 2015. The general findings of the study support that macro-prudential policies are particularly effective in reducing financial volatility. Another important result of the study is that monetary policy reaction to credit expansion and the use of macro-prudential policy together improve macro-economic stability and, thus, ensure the welfare increase under most economic conditions.
